Antichat снова доступен.
Форум Antichat (Античат) возвращается и снова открыт для пользователей.
Здесь обсуждаются безопасность, программирование, технологии и многое другое.
Сообщество снова собирается вместе.
Новый адрес: forum.antichat.xyz
 |

27.05.2010, 23:11
|
|
Новичок
Регистрация: 02.07.2007
Сообщений: 20
Провел на форуме: 32435
Репутация:
0
|
|
html вопрос
есть такой кусок кода
Код:
<tr>
<td align="left" onMouseOver="this.style.backgroundImage='url(1.jpg)'" onClick="window.open('index.php);return false;" onMouseOut="this.style.backgroundImage='url(2.jpg)'" background="2jpg" valign="bottom" width="158" height="55">
</td>
</tr>
т.е. при наведении меняется фон ячейки таблицы с одной на другую и при нажатии переходит, вообщем интерактивная кнопка, так вот, он то открывает все дела делает, так вот открывает их в новом окне, типа вставленно target=_ablank, ну вы меня понимаете) все попытки перенаправить в это же окно , кароче
как сделать чтобы открывалось в этом же окне.
|
|
|

28.05.2010, 00:29
|
|
Флудер
Регистрация: 20.11.2006
Сообщений: 3,316
Провел на форуме: 16641028
Репутация:
2371
|
|
Очевидно делать не window.open в onclick, а href ?
|
|
|

28.05.2010, 01:16
|
|
Участник форума
Регистрация: 04.04.2009
Сообщений: 256
Провел на форуме: 3165677
Репутация:
350
|
|
А хреф встать
|
|
|

28.05.2010, 01:45
|
|
Участник форума
Регистрация: 15.11.2006
Сообщений: 259
Провел на форуме: 2589211
Репутация:
151
|
|
Видимо, так
Код:
<tr>
<td align="left" background="2jpg" valign="bottom" width="158" height="55">
<a href="index.php" target="_self"
onMouseOver="this.parentNode.style.backgroundImage='url(1.jpg)'" onMouseOut="this.parentNode.style.backgroundImage='url(2.jpg)'" >Текст</a></td>
</tr>
|
|
|

28.05.2010, 08:34
|
|
Участник форума
Регистрация: 07.09.2008
Сообщений: 139
Провел на форуме: 351188
Репутация:
65
|
|
а если скриптом, то:
window.open('index.php');
замени на
location.href = 'index.php';
|
|
|

28.05.2010, 11:22
|
|
Новичок
Регистрация: 02.07.2007
Сообщений: 20
Провел на форуме: 32435
Репутация:
0
|
|
я бы вставил href но у меня там какбы логотип и получается что только так
Byte_ не выходит
п.с. вопрос остаётся открытым
|
|
|

28.05.2010, 11:30
|
|
Участник форума
Регистрация: 07.09.2008
Сообщений: 139
Провел на форуме: 351188
Репутация:
65
|
|
Сообщение от biolog3
я бы вставил href но у меня там какбы логотип и получается что только так
Byte_ не выходит
п.с. вопрос остаётся открытым
Код:
<table>
<tr>
<td align="left" onClick="location.href = 'index.php';" valign="bottom" width="158" height="55">asdsd
</td>
</tr>
</table>
в каком браузере не работает? у меня в ФФ всё работает.
|
|
|

28.05.2010, 11:44
|
|
Новичок
Регистрация: 02.07.2007
Сообщений: 20
Провел на форуме: 32435
Репутация:
0
|
|
вооо, теперь работает)) спасибо
|
|
|
|
 |
|
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
|
|
|
|